Fearless Freddie Lund

Thursday, February 9th, at 7 pm, as part of the 2022-23 Aviation Lecture Series, Eric Combs will share the amazing feats of WACO test pilot, Freddie Lund. Although Freddie was WACO's Chief Test Pilot from the late ‘20s to early ‘30s, it is the stories of his exploits with the Gates Flying Circus and his dogged determination to put the WACO Taperwing Aircraft on the map that will have you on the edge of your seat. Combs will also explore his life from his days on a Minnesota farm to his enlistment into the 4th Pursuit Group in France and beyond.


Eric Combs is currently WACO Air Museum’s Director of Operations. He is also the owner and keynote speaker of Eric Combs Consulting, as well as a professional development instructor with the Center for Teacher Effectiveness. Eric holds a master’s degree in Social Studies Education and Educational Leadership, Bachelor’s Degree in Anthropology, and an associate’s Degree in Anthropology, Emergency Medical Services, and Industrial Security. While a history teacher at Fairborn High School, Eric received the Teacher of the year award from the State of Ohio in 2006.


Combs is also a retired Senior Master Sergeant from the 88th Security Forces Squadron, Wright-Patterson AFB, Ohio where his last position was the Force Protection Operations Superintendent. During his 20-year career, Sergeant Combs has been stationed in South Korea, Kuwait, Saudi Arabia, Germany, Wyoming, and England and has been on numerous deployments in the Middle East, North Africa, and Europe.
